Daniel London
Daniel London (* 1973 ) is an American film and theater actor .
Life
London studied at Oberlin College in Ohio .
He started his career in the theater. From the late 1990s he was also seen in film and television productions. In the tragic comedy Patch Adams he was seen on the side of Robin Williams as Truman Schiff . In 2002, he took on the role of caretaker Wally in Steven Spielberg's science fiction film Minority Report . He took on the same role again in 2015 in the television series of the same name .
He has also appeared in numerous guest roles in television series such as The Sopranos , Criminal Intent - Verbrechen im Visier , Law & Order , Good Wife , Blue Bloods - Crime Scene New York or The Americans . In 2014 he took on the role of Robert Oppenheimer , the "father of the atom bomb" in several episodes of the Manhattan television series .
London lives in Brooklyn with his wife, singer and musician Megan Reilly, and their two daughters .
